Volleyball's Robinson and Soccer's Mulkey Named to LSC Athletic Performance All-Conference Team

5/14/2025 3:20:00 PM

RICHARDSON, Texas — In a vote of the Lone Star Conference Athletic Performance Coaches, St. Mary's University had a pair selected to the All-Conference teams, the league announced Wednesday.
 
The women's honoree for the Rattlers is Volleyball junior Laurene Robinson, while junior Luke Mulkey from men's soccer garnered the men's award.
 
Robinson was leading the team with 3.23 kills per set and hitting .258 as an outside hitter before suffering a season-ending injury. She didn't let that slow her work ethic and attendance in the weight room, as she continued to be a vocal leader on the team, pushing her teammates to get better every day. Robinson has worked extremely hard to return to pre-injury form as she continued to work hard on her core and upper body throughout, even going to the weight room at non-team times, while healing from the injury. She is also extremely involved in the university's Student-Athlete Advisory Committee.
 
Named the Lone Star Conference Defender of the Year and to the LSC All-Conference First Team, Mulkey helped the Rattlers win the regular season title by playing every minute of the entire season. He won the team's Iron Man competition and serves as a leader both on and off the field with his attention to detail. Mulkey does the extra work to ensure he's at his peak condition to maximize his performance in every single training session and game. Besides looking after himself, he pushes his teammates to do the same, which helps establish a high-standards culture in the group. He is also a two-time Academic All-District selection and a 2024 D2CCA All-Region First Team pick.
 
The LSC Athletic Performance Athletes of the Year awards were presented to Sam Phipps, a men's basketball student-athlete at UT Tyler and Aylene Lucero, a senior softball student-athlete at Eastern New Mexico.
